

In the second day of the IPL mega auction, Punjab Kings grabbed South African pacer Marco Jansen for a whopping Rs seven crore, along with all-rounder Krunal Pandya for Rs 5.75 crore and batsman Nitish Rana for Rs 4.20 crore. Other notable players like Ajinkya Rahane, Kane Williamson, Prithvi Shaw and Shardul Thakur did not receive any bids, highlighting the importance of strategic purchases in the competitive world of IPL auctions.

Chelsea put on a dominant display against Wolves at Stamford Bridge, securing a 3-0 victory and moving up to second place in the Premier League. Despite a goalless first half, the Blues eventually found the net through goals from Malo Gusto and Joao Pedro, assisted by Alejandro Garnacho. Pedro Neto added a third against his former team to secure all three points for Enzo Maresca's side.

In an intense qualifying session for the Sao Paulo Grand Prix, McLaren driver Lando Norris edged out Mercedes rookie Andrea Kimi Antonelli by 0.174 seconds to take pole position. This denied Antonelli his first ever pole position in F1, after he previously set a record as the youngest ever polesitter at the Miami Sprint. Antonelli will start in second place for the race, with Norris expected to be a strong contender for the win.

Red Bull driver Max Verstappen endured a shock Q1 exit during qualifying for the 2025 F1 Sao Paulo Grand Prix, marking his first time being knocked out in the first session in over four years. His teammate Yuki Tsunoda also failed to progress, highlighting Red Bull's struggles at the Interlagos circuit. Verstappen cited lack of grip and compromised setup as the reasons for his poor performance, with both drivers recording uncharacteristically slow lap times. This is the first time since 2006 that both Red Bull drivers have failed to make it past Q1.
